Ceramic vs. Carbon vs. Dyed Tint: Is Ceramic Worth It in Texas Heat?

September 16, 2026 · 7 min read

The short version
  • Darkness isn’t what keeps a cab cool. Heat comes mostly from infrared light, and ceramic film blocks it without needing to be dark.
  • Dyed film is the cheapest and rejects the least heat; low-grade dyed film is what fades and turns purple.
  • Carbon film is non-metallic, has a matte look and holds its color — a solid step up from dyed.
  • Ceramic rejects the most heat for its shade, stays clear, and won’t interfere with your phone, GPS or keyless entry. It costs more.
  • Texas caps front side windows at 25% VLT, so you can’t get more heat rejection up front by going darker — the film technology has to do it. That’s the case for ceramic here.

Why darker doesn’t mean cooler

Tint darkness is measured as VLT — how much visible light gets through. But visible light isn’t what makes a parked truck an oven. A large share of the sun’s heat arrives as infrared, which you can’t see at all.

That’s why a light ceramic film can keep a cab cooler than a much darker dyed film. Consumer Reports makes the same point: with ceramic, “you can have a lighter tint that still offers superior protection.”

If you want to compare films on heat, ignore the shade and look at total solar energy rejected (TSER) and infrared rejection on the spec sheet. Higher is better.

Shade is about looks and privacy. Heat rejection is about what’s in the film.

Dyed tint

Dyed film uses dye in the film layers to absorb light. It’s the most affordable way to get a darker look and it does cut glare, but it rejects the least heat of the three — the dye soaks up heat rather than stopping it.

It’s also where the purple, bubbling tint you see on older cars comes from. Low-grade dyed films break down in the sun; better-quality dyed films use color-stable dyes that hold up far longer. If price is the deciding factor, dyed works — just know you’re buying looks more than comfort.

Carbon tint

Carbon film blends carbon particles into the film. It rejects noticeably more heat than dyed, has a deep matte-black finish that doesn’t look shiny or mirrored, and holds its color instead of fading purple.

Because it’s non-metallic, carbon won’t interfere with electronics. For a lot of drivers it’s the sweet spot: a real upgrade over dyed at a sharper price than ceramic.

Ceramic tint

Ceramic film uses nano-ceramic particles that target infrared heat. LLumar describes its ceramic line as using “IR-blocking, heat-rejecting nano-ceramic particles” and blocking 99% of UV. The ceramic and ceramic IR films we install block up to 85% of infrared heat.

Ceramic is non-metallic too, so there’s no signal trade-off — LLumar notes its metal-free ceramic “ensures your phone, GPS, and keyless entry devices work without interruption.” And because it doesn’t rely on darkness, you get the heat rejection at a legal shade with a clear view out.

The trade-off is price. Consumer Reports notes ceramic “usually costs several hundred dollars more” than other tint.

What about metallized film?

Metallized films use a thin metal layer to reflect heat. They reject heat well, but they have a slightly shiny, reflective look — and metal layers are what give tint its reputation for messing with cell signal, GPS and keyless entry. Ceramic exists largely to get that heat rejection without the metal.

Why ceramic matters more in Texas

Texas law requires the front side windows to let through at least 25% of visible light. That means on the two windows beside you — the ones the sun hits all afternoon — you can’t buy comfort by going darker. You have to get it from the film.

Ceramic is the film that delivers heat rejection at a legal shade. In back, where Texas has no darkness limit, plenty of owners pair legal ceramic up front with darker film on the rear glass.

So is ceramic worth it?

For most Texas trucks and daily drivers, yes. It’s worth it most if you park outside, spend real time in the vehicle between May and September, have a dark interior or leather seats, haul kids or dogs, or plan to keep the vehicle for years.

Carbon is the smart pick when budget matters most or the vehicle is a second car that doesn’t see much summer driving. Dyed makes sense mostly when the goal is the look, not the temperature.

Is ceramic tint worth the extra cost?

For most Texas drivers, yes. Ceramic rejects the most infrared heat for its shade, which matters because Texas limits how dark your front side windows can be. Consumer Reports notes it usually costs several hundred dollars more than other tint — it pays off most if you park outside, drive a lot in summer or keep the vehicle for years.

Does ceramic tint have to be dark to work?

No. Ceramic targets infrared heat, which you can’t see, so a lighter ceramic film can keep the cab cooler than a darker dyed film. Compare films by total solar energy rejected and infrared rejection, not by how dark they look.

Will carbon tint turn purple?

No. Carbon film holds its color. The purple, bubbling tint on older cars is low-grade dyed film breaking down in the sun.

Does ceramic tint interfere with my phone or GPS?

No. Ceramic is non-metallic, so phones, GPS and keyless entry work normally. Metallized films are the type that can cause signal problems.

Is carbon or ceramic better for heat?

Ceramic. Carbon is a big step up from dyed film, but ceramic rejects more infrared heat at the same shade. Carbon is the value pick; ceramic is the comfort pick.

Can I run ceramic up front and darker tint in back?

Yes, and it’s a common Texas setup. The front side windows must stay at 25% VLT or lighter, while the back side windows and rear glass can go as dark as you like on a vehicle with both outside mirrors.
